I like the look of this Amazing Fit pattern, really suitable for work.  I have high hopes for this pattern since I should be able to easily tailor the sizing to fit.  But I'm going to make it first in muslin just in case...!

Overall I'm pretty happy with the result, it was simple to make and took about 12 hours all up.  My measurements were for a 12, but when I made the muslin trial it was way too big, so cut an 8 in good fabric.  Black doesn't photograph very well, but I made view C which is the same as above picture.
